London-Bound Plane Crashes in Ahmedabad India

Ahmedabad: In India, a London-bound Air India plane crashed after taking off from Ahmedabad today. Local authorities reported that 242 passengers and crew members, including 53 British, 1 Canadian, and 7 Portuguese nationals, were on board.

According to Radio Pakistan, the aircraft was en route to London when the unfortunate incident occurred shortly after takeoff. Emergency response teams were dispatched to the crash site, focusing on rescue operations and assessing the situation.

Further details regarding the cause of the crash and the condition of the passengers and crew are yet to be disclosed. Families of those on board are being contacted, and Air India is expected to release an official statement soon.
